Abstract

ABSTRACT In this work, the astrophysical parameters of the open cluster Gulliver 1 are calculated using Gaia DR2 catalogue. The parameters that covered under this study are the radius, distance, colour excess, age, total mass and relaxation time also the parallax and proper motion values in both coordinates Ra and Dec beside studying the luminosity and mass functions of the cluster. Using the radial density profile, radius is found to be 6.8 ± 0.2 arcmin. We get the distance and age from the colour magnitude diagram to be 2818.38 ± 11 pc and 1.78 Gyr ±20 Myr, respectively. the horizontal-projected distances from the sun on the galactic plane X⊙ & Y⊙, the distance from the galactic plane Z⊙ and the distance from the galactic centre Rgc are obtained as 507.5 ± 2 pc, −2222 ± 8.7 pc, −1657.4 ± 6.5 pc and 3609 ± 14 pc respectively. Also, astrometric parameters are obtained such as parallax and proper motions in both coordinates Ra and Dec as 0.31 ± 0.08 mas, −7.9 ± 0.14 mas/yr and 3.6 ± 0.08 mas/yr, respectively. From the estimated relaxation time we inferred that the cluster is relaxed and has a mass of 146.2 Mʘ. Some parameters are presented for the first time.
